IN BANKRUPTCY. In the District Court of Taranaki, lioldcn at Carlyle. In the matter of “ The Debtors and Creditors Act, 187(3,” and “The Debtors and Creditors Act Amendment Act, 1878,” and of the Bankruptcy of Edward Greenway, of Carlyle, Commission Agent, a Debtor. THIS is to notify, that Edward Greenway, of Carlyle, in the Provincial District of Taranaki, Commission Agent, has This Day filed a Statement that he is unable to meet his engagements with his Creditors. The First Meeting of Creditors to be held at the Court House, Carlyle, on Saturday, the Ist day of November, 1879, at the hour of 11 o’clock in the forenoon. Dated this 21st day of October, 1879. F.
